For 12 years Powder Puff has been a tradition for Baldwin High School. Powder Puff is a way for each class to get Class Cup Points. This is for at the end of the year to see who has the most points and gets to go to Worlds of Fun. Powder Puff is also a great way to bond with one another. It is what makes the students do it again the next year.

“Absolutely I am doing it this year,” sophomore Isabel Tiller said. “It’s a fun way to bond with not only your grade, but with the school as well.”

Powder Puff in 2015 was one to remember for the class of 2019, with them being the first freshmen class to win the Powder Puff tournament. Tiller kicked the winning field goal last year when the score was tied 14-14. The feeling of making these memories during high school is one of the reasons Powder Puff is played.

“Memories were definitely made last year during Powder Puff,” Tiller said. “I remember after I kicked the winning field goal our coach, Quinn Nichols, threw his visor in the air and everybody ran to me. I won’t forget that. I was so happy.”

For the new freshman class, they will have a great idea of what to expect for this year’s tournament. They have heard from many students that it’s a fun weekend to have with your friends.

“Everyone has said that it is really fun,” freshman Olivia Lange said. “It is a great way to meet new people.”
Many students participate in Powder Puff. Almost all the students say this was a great way to create high school memories with the students around them. They will look back on the time they played Powder Puff with their class.
